Popular Welder’s Certifications

Despite the fact that the AWS’ basic Certified Welder certification paves the way for the majority of job opportunities, many industries mandate a specific certification. Some of the most-common of them are listed below.

  • ASME Certification for individuals who handle boiler and pressure vessels
  • Certified Welder Certification to become a Certified Welder
  • American Petroleum Institute Certification for welders who work with pipelines in the gas and oil field
  • SCWI and CWI Certifications for Welding Inspectors and Senior Welding Inspectors

The below data illustrates labor and salary projections for professional welders in the State of Virginia through the end of the decade.

Virginia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 9,130 9,900 8% 300
Virginia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$27,600 $39,200 $56,600

Source: O*Net Online

Definitely, a very important aspect to any program or school is that it requires the proper accreditation from the American Welding Society. When you are done checking the accreditation situation, you’ll want to look a little deeper to make certain the program you are considering can offer you the appropriate instruction.

  • Make sure that the school’s program offers courses in SMAW, GMAW, GTAW and pipe welding
  • Find institutions that comply with AWS SENSE standards
  • Learn if the school supplies financial support
  • Be sure the institution teaches with equipment that matches the latest trade guidelines
